As a Principal Engineer, you will play a crucial role in developing a Site, Facilities, and Infrastructure Obsolescence Management strategy for the company's Barrow site, covering various systems, plant, and equipment. You will also be responsible for creating an Obsolescence Management process and supporting documentation for use in Maintenance Review, Risk Management, and Through-Life Management Planning activities.

To succeed in this role, you should have experience in Supportability, obsolescence management, and maintenance/support engineering. Strong communication and engagement skills are required, along with the ability to develop processes and deliver training. A Bachelor's degree in a STEM subject or an HND with relevant experience is preferred. Experience with SAP and knowledge of critical spares and ILS (Integrated Logistics Support) would be advantageous.

Our client is looking for individuals who have worked in highly regulated industries such as defence, marine, and air, as well as rail, infrastructure, pharmaceuticals, and oil and gas.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of RAMS principles and an in-depth knowledge of obsolescence management.

Joining the Asset Information and Reliability Team within a department of around 130 people, you will directly report to the Senior Engineering Manager.
